Local Independent Garage Door Companies

Many cities and regions are served by independent, family-run garage door businesses.

These companies often pride themselves on personalized service and deep local knowledge.

  • Pros:
    • Personalized Service: Often allows for direct communication with the owner or a small team.
    • Community Focus: May have strong ties to the local community and rely heavily on word-of-mouth.
    • Flexibility: Can sometimes offer more flexible scheduling or tailored solutions.
  • Cons:
    • Limited Availability: May have a smaller team, leading to longer wait times during peak periods.
    • Less Digital Presence: Some smaller operations might not have robust online booking systems or extensive websites.
    • Varying Insurance/Vetting: The level of professional vetting like DBS checks and insurance might vary, so it’s crucial to verify.

Handyman Services and General Contractors

For very minor repairs or specific issues, some general handyman services or local contractors might offer garage door repair as part of their broader offerings.

*   Convenience: If you already use a handyman for other home repairs, it might be convenient to use them for a simple garage door fix.
*   Cost-Effective for minor issues: May offer lower rates for small jobs.
*   Limited Specialization: May not have the specific expertise or specialized tools required for complex garage door systems.
*   Insurance & Warranty: It's crucial to verify their insurance coverage and whether they offer any warranty on garage door work.
*   Part Availability: Might not have immediate access to specialized garage door parts.
